ARTIST:
Ursula Annemarie Bückner, was born on May 13, 1936, and passed away on July 9, 2026. The former teacher had lived in Markkleeberg, the large county seat in the Leipzig district of Saxony, since 1966. She had been working successfully as a freelance painter since 1995. Among other things, Ursula Bückner attended the evening program at the Academy of Visual Arts in Leipzig. Many of the painter’s works serve as chronological records of Markkleeberg’s urban development. The painter captures the changes in Markkleeberg’s streets and along its two lakes. Her watercolors are declarations of love for this city. As a graphic artist and watercolorist, she was constantly on the lookout for characteristic motifs and impressions in the built environment and nature , which she rendered with sensitivity and attention to detail. The artist presented the fruits of her work in numerous exhibitions.
